Green Point-upper (no. 2)
Green Point-upper (no. 2) is an earth dam located in Hood River County, Oregon, built in 1937. It carries a Significant hazard potential classification.
About Green Point-upper (no. 2)
The primary purpose of Green Point-upper (no. 2) is irrigation. The dam stores and diverts water for agricultural irrigation, supporting farming operations in the surrounding area. The dam is owned by Farmers Irrigation District (local government). It impounds the Green Point Creek near Hood River.
The dam stands 31 feet tall and stretches 920 feet across, creates a reservoir covering 43 acres, has a maximum storage capacity of 900 acre-feet, and collects water from a drainage area of 0 square miles. Completed in 1937, the structure is well-established, with more than 75 years of service.
This dam has a significant hazard potential classification, meaning that a failure could cause significant economic damage — flooding roads, bridges, or property downstream — but is not expected to result in loss of life. The most recent inspection on record was 07/15/2020.
